A 48-year-old West Bay man has denied molesting his preteen daughter.
Appearing before the Grand Court on Friday, 1 Oct., the man, who cannot be named for legal reasons, pleaded not guilty to four counts of defilement, and three counts of abuse of trust.
The charges allege that between 1 July 2018 and 31 Jan. 2021, the man had sexual relations with his daughter, who is under 12 years old.
The man, who is originally from Jamaica, was released on strict bail conditions which include a curfew from 10pm to 5am, not to go within 100 yards of the his daughter’s school, not to contact several witness and to provide a surety of $2,000.
His trial is set for February 2022.
